Ajax’s home match against Feyenoord will be completed on Wednesday behind closed doors, after it was abandoned on Sunday when fans threw flares onto the pitch.
The visitors were winning 3-0 when the referee stopped play and sent the players down the tunnel after flares were thrown onto the field of play for a second time.
Some of the flares landed near the goalmouth, preventing play from going ahead.
The Dutch FA (KNVB) has confirmed the match will be completed at 2pm on Wednesday, September 27 without any fans at the ground. The match will resume in the 56th minute, with Feyenoord leading 3-0.
Ajax, whose home game with FC Volendam scheduled for Wednesday has now been postponed, have voiced their displeasure with the decision.
"Due to national and international matches, the earliest possible time to play Ajax - Feyenoord from Ajax's point of view is the first week of November," the club said in a statement.
"Then a cup round is played in which Ajax and Feyenoord do not participate. FC Volendam does.
"The competition and cup program is now being adjusted by the KNVB for four clubs due to the completion of an abandoned match. Not only the clubs, but also the supporters are victims of this. That is why Ajax is considering legal action."
Ajax will likely face punishment by the Dutch football authorities following the abandonment.
The KNVB statement said: "After an abandoned match, the professional football competition board determines what happens to the match.
"The basic principle is that the competition must be as fair as possible and that a match should therefore preferably be decided on the field.
"The match must then be resumed as soon as possible."
Santiago Gimenez opened the scoring at the Johan Cruyff Arena before doubling his advantage. Igor Paixao netted Feyenoord's third before the drama involving fans ended proceedings.
Ajax are 13th in the league having won just once in four games, and fan disillusionment has been growing over the last year.
The club came third in the league in the previous campaign, missing out on Champions League football.
